Jon Lord June 9 1941 – July 16 2012
Jon Lord June 9 1941 – July 16 2012 Founder member of Deep Purple, Jon Lord was born in Leicester. He began playing piano aged 6, studying classical music until leaving school at 17 to become a Solicitor’s clerk. Initially leaning towards the theatre, Jon moved to London in 1960 and trained at the Central School of Speech and Drama, winning a scholarship, and paying for food and lodgings by performing in pubs. In 1963 he broke away from the school with a group of teachers and other students to form the pioneering London Drama Centre. A year later, Jon “found himself“ in an R and B band called The Artwoods (fronted by Ronnie Wood’s brother, Art) where he remained until the summer of 1967. During this period, Jon became a much sought after session musician recording with the likes of Elton John, John Mayall, David Bowie, Jeff Beck and The Kinks (eg 'You Really Got Me'). In December 1967, Jon met guitarist Richie Blackmore and by early 1968 the pair had formed Deep Purple. The band would pioneer hard rock and go on to sell more than 100 million albums, play live to more than 10 million people, and were recognized in 1972 by The Guinness Book of World Records as “the loudest group in the world”. Deep Purple’s debut LP “Shades of Deep Purple” (1968) generated the American Top 5 smash hit “Hush”. In 1969, singer Ian Gillan and bassist Roger Glover joined and the band’s sound became heaver and more aggressive on “Deep Purple in Rock” (1970), where Jon developed a groundbreaking new way of amplifying the sound of the Hammond organ to match the distinctive sound of the electric guitar. -

Si l’on ne tient pas compte de cela, il ne s’agit plus de musique mais de nasillements et beuglements diaboliques. » Jean-Sébastien Bach INTRODUCTION À ses débuts en 1968, Deep Purple est un caméléon qui se fond dans le paysage, s’essayant aux musiques à la mode et obtenant en Amérique un tube inattendu, « Hush », et réalisant en l’espace d’un an trois disques au carrefour des influences de l’époque : pop, psychédélisme, rock progressif, musique classique. Ces albums ont été diversement appréciés par la critique et les fans, les musiciens, eux-mêmes, ont voulu les effacer de leur mémoire et de leur histoire. Ce n’est qu’à partir de 1970, après l’arrivée d’un nouveau chanteur, Ian Gillan et du bassiste Roger Glover, que le groupe livre une série d’albums devenus des classiques : In Rock, Fireball, Machine Head et Made In Japan. Dauphin d’un Led Zeppelin qui, avec Black Sabbath, est l’incontestable accoucheur du hard rock – après que Blue Cheer, Vanilla Fudge et Cream en ont défini les bases –, Deep Purple devient, malgré ses excès et son exhibitionnisme instru- mental, un des groupes miraculeux des années soixante-dix et Ritchie Blackmore une icône emblématique du guitar-hero. -

However, this does not imply that the university for the methods that are used or the conclusion that are drawn University of Agder 2017 Faculty of Fine Art Department of Popular Music Abstract Behind every artist there is a handful of people that work day and night to make sure the artists career keeps going steady forward. In this machine consisting of record labels and managements, there is one profession that works in-between these to make sure everyone is happy. This paper aims to get a deeper understanding of the a&r profession and the importance this person actually has in the music industry. The background for this thesis lies in that a&r is a topic that not so many know too much about, and neither speaks of. In this paper, I will go deeper in to the world of the a&r and their working methods. The foundation for this thesis will be the a&r and the importance of their role before and after the digitalization. The A&R role will be set up against the changes the digitalization has applied to the music industry, to see if a&r role has been sustainable through the transition from analog to digital.
